emerald? Very strange. I wonder if their photo was in black and white. I'll look, but few hopes. It is likely that a photo of 1989 is on some magazines instead of the web. For what I remember of magazines of the late '80s, may Soviet planes (MiG-21, 23, 29, Su-22) had a 4 colors camo (light green, dark green, sand or tan, chocolat) or simplified versions of it.
